Position Summary
The Dental Practice Manager oversees the operational, administrative, and financial performance of the dental clinic. This role works closely with dental providers and leadership to ensure exceptional patient experience, operational efficiency, and compliance with FQHC and regulatory standards.
The Practice Manager supervises front office and support staff, manages scheduling and workflow, supports revenue cycle processes, and ensures clinic operations align with the organization's mission and patient care standards.
